The four corners offers both lake and stream fishing. From the rocky desert canyon that holds the quality fishing waters of the San Juan to high mountain streams running crystal clear ice cold water teaming with Brookies. And from Navajo Reservoir which is nestled between hills of pinion pine and sage brush to Vallecito Reservoir surrounded by old growth forest high in the rockies. From quality fly fishing to trolling from your boat, the four corners area offers the angler ample opportunities to fish year round. |

Colorado These waters are catch and release only on the 11 mile stretch from the dam to the Bradfield Bridge. Anglers will find Colorado River rainbow, Snake River cutthroat and brown trout. To reach the area below the dam, turn off U.S. 666 one mile north of Pleasant View. Follow the signs to Bradfield Bridge and then turn on Lone Dome Road which follows the river.
